Notes Japanese name: -o-っ子チックル
English name: Magical Tickle or Tickle the Witch Girl.
Said to be from a manga by Go Nagai (famous for various manga like "Devilman" containing violence, horror or sex) & published in 1977.
Genre(s): comedy, fantasy, magical girl. Shoujo.
Classification shoujo
Synopsis The basic story is that a witch called Tickle, who was confined in a picture book for doing too much mischief, is released by a girl called Tiko, and Tickle decides to live Tiko's house pretending to be her twin sister.
In the anime, Tickle lives with a typical Japanese family; using magic she has made everyone think that she and the older girl are twins. Tickle usually wears red shorts and often uses magic to solve everyday problems.
Review The style looks quite old, but the series has a simple charm and is quite watchable even if one cannot understand a word of dialogue. Watch it for township & school life and the annoying younger sister. Sometimes Tickle seems a bit malicious. And why is the Warner Bros "Sweetie Pie" in the end credits?
